Latest Patents
Rudolphy Heuer holds a patent for an anti-lock brake system for automotive vehicles. This system includes a tandem master cylinder, a device for modulating the pressure supplied to the wheel brakes, and an anti-locking control device featuring a pressure reducing valve. The design ensures that the pressure reducing valve can be activated only in the event of a failure of the anti-locking device. This innovative approach aims to provide a simple and compact design for the brake force distributor, utilizing an electromagnetic drive that directly applies pressure to the valve closing member. Additionally, an arrangement for volume expansion is included to maintain the pressure reducing function during brake actuation failures.
Career Highlights
Rudolphy Heuer has made significant strides in his career, particularly through his work at Alfred Teves GmbH. His expertise in automotive safety systems has positioned him as a key figure in the industry. His patent reflects his commitment to improving vehicle safety and performance.
Collaborations
Heuer has collaborated with notable coworkers such as Juergen Schonlau and Alfred Birkenbach. Their combined efforts have contributed to advancements in automotive technology and safety systems.
